Tractors and Farm Equipment Limited (TAFE), is a tractor manufacturer in Chennai, India.

Description

The company was established in 1960, and has an annual gross return of INR 93 billion (2014–15). It is the third-largest tractor manufacturer in the world and the second largest in India by volumes, with about 25% market share of the Indian tractor industry with a sale of over 150,000 tractors (domestic and international) annually.

TAFE is a part of The Amalgamations Group based at Chennai, one of India's largest light engineering groups, comprising 41 companies, involved in the design, development and manufacture of Diesel engines, automobile components, light engineering goods, plantations and services.

It is also a significant shareholder in AGCO Corporation, United States – a US $7 billion tractor and agricultural equipment manufacturer.

TAFE exports tractors, both in partnership with AGCO and independently, powering farms in over 100 countries which include developed countries in Europe and the Americas.

Products

Besides tractors, TAFE and its subsidiaries have diverse business interests in areas such as farm-machinery, Diesel engines, silent gensets, engineering plastics, gears and transmission components, batteries, hydraulic pumps and cylinders, passenger vehicle franchises, and plantations.

TAFE's plant at Turkey manufactures a range of tractors for distribution in Turkey through AGCO's dealer network, while another facility has been setup at China to cater to TAFE’s ever growing global sourcing needs and value addition to its Indian and worldwide operations. TAFE acquired Eicher's tractors, gears and transmission components and engines business in 2005 through a wholly owned subsidiary, TAFE Motors and Tractors Limited (TMTL). With six tractor plants, an engines plant, two gears and transmission components plants, two engineering plastics units, two facilities for hydraulic pumps and cylinders and a batteries plant besides other facilities, TAFE employs over 2,500 engineers apart from a number of specialists in other disciplines.
